Ghana to Bid for 2017 Cup of African Nations

2008 was the last time we hosted the African Cup of Nations, and it was a successful event, only soured by the inability to fulfill the ‘host and win’ mantra we saddled ourselves with.

Now it seems like we might get the chance to host Africa again, three years from now, as the Minister of Youth and Sports, Honorable Mahama Ayariga, has announced that Ghana are planning to bid for the 2017 tournament.

Libya was initially slated to host the tournament, but current civil unrest in the country has severely disrupted preparations, whilst simultaneously making the country unsafe to host the rest of the continent.

Thus the North African country withdrew as hosts over the weekend, and the Confederation of African Football (CAF), invited new bids for a new host nation to be chosen.

And Ghana’s Sports Minister confirmed on twitter that we would be bidding for the tournament.

He tweeted “I am happy to announce that Ghana will bid to host the 2017 African Cup of Nations”#GHForAFCON2017

The abruptness of Libya’s withdrawal and the short preparation time left for any new hosts means CAF would be hoping countries that bid already have the required infrastructure, and Ghana fits the bill having hosted the tournament just as recently as 2008.

Countries have until 30th September to submit their bids for CAF consideration, and so far Kenya and Tanzania are the countries to have dropped their hats into the race.

The new hosts would be announced by CAF next year, which is when the next tournament would be held in Morocco. Ghana are currently preparing for the qualifying games against Uganda and Togo.
